filter方法用于创建一个新数组,该数组的元素是通过检查指定数组中符合条件的所有元素。它接受一个函数作为参数,该函数对数组的每个元素执行测试,并返回布尔值。filter方法将返回一个新数组,其中包含所有使提供的函数返回true的元素。 使用方法示例: javascript let filteredArray = jsonArray.filter(function(element) { ...
在JS中,可以使用filter()方法来过滤JSON数据。 filter()方法是数组的一个内置方法,用于根据指定的条件筛选出符合条件的元素,并将它们组成一个新的数组返回。 要在JS中过滤JSON数据,可以按照以下步骤进行: 首先,将JSON数据转换为JS对象。可以使用JSON.parse()方法将JSON字符串转换为JS对象。
let filteredData = jsonData.filter(item => /J/.test(item.name)); console.log(filteredData); 详细描述 在这个示例中,我们使用正则表达式/J/来匹配名字中包含字母J的元素。filter方法的回调函数中使用test方法来检查每个元素的name属性是否匹配正则表达式。这种方法特别适合需要进行复杂字符串匹配的场景。 六、...
方法1:在不想序列化的字段上加注解JsonProperty: @JsonProperty(access = JsonProperty.Access.WRITE_ONLY)//Jackson @JSONField(serialize = false)//fastjson String password; 1. 2. 3. 方法2: 2.1在User类上面加注解JsonFilter: @JsonFilter("non-password") public class User { ... } 1. 2. 3. 4...
complete: function (data) { data=JSON.parse(data);if(data.length>0) {for(vari =0; i < list.length; i++) { $("#print").append(temp); $("#print>div:eq("+ i +") div:contains('本批货物共')").html(F.ui.Plat_number2.getText() +'第'+ list[i].text +'件 柜号'+list[...
JS中的JSON过滤⽅法filter // 打印所有 function onAllButtonClick() { $("#print div div:contains('项⽬号:')").html('项⽬号:' + F.ui.lbItem_no.getText());$("#print div div:contains('内部合同号:')").html('内部合同号:' + F.ui.lbContract_i_no.getText());$("#print ...
AngularJs--过滤器(filter) 过滤器(filter)正如其名,作用就是接收一个输入,通过某个规则进行处理,然后返回处理后的结果。主要用在数据的格式化上,例如获取一个数组中的子集,对数组中的元素进行排序等。ng内置了一些过滤器,它们是:currency(货币)、date(日期)、filter(子串匹配)、json(格式化json对象)、limitTo(...
我想过滤 data.object。所以在数据库中,第一列由 1 和 0 组成,我想只显示 1 或只显示 0。我试图使用data.filter(function(){})但 js 无法识别功能过滤器。 SMILET 浏览229回答 2 2回答 FFIVE 您可以尝试以下操作。var data = [[1,"myname1","1000"],[0,"myname2","0"],[1,"myname5","1212...
Filter.js是一个客户端JSON对象过滤器用来显示/隐藏html元素。可以指定多个筛选条件并彼此结合使用。 var settings = { filter_criteria: { country: ['#country_list input:checkbox .EVENT.click .SELECT.:checked', 'country_id'], age: ['#age_list input:checkbox .EVENT.click .SELECT.:checked .TYPE....
首先,JSON格式都不对,下次注意咯。 上面是IDE测试,主要的JavaScript: function getDataByType(type, data) { if (!data || data.type !== type) { return null; } if (data.type === type) { if (!Array.isArray(data.children)) { return data; } else { const children = data.children .map...